One of jewels of San Francisco brightly displayed on the busy corner of Van Ness and Geary. Tommys Joynt is an official landmark thats been operating for 57 years. Serving buffet style food at AWESOME prices.

Ordering can be a bit confusing and overwhelming at first. When you walk in, to your right is the menu with the food displayed in the buffet style case. If you cant make any sense of the menu, just point to the foods you want and you'll get it.

We stopped here after the last Beulah show at the Fillmore...rockin show btw :) Another good thing about Tommys Joynt is they serve late in the night (1:45AM). I got the turkey breast, mashed potatoes, bbq beans, and stuffing. Gaaaawww damm its a great value for the flavor. Turkey was a little drier than usually but its 1:30 in the morning? How can you complain? The entire meal tasted excellent...Im not saying this is the same calibur of meal you can get at a 5 star restaurant but SHOW ME a restaurant that will serve you a GREAT tasting turkey dinner for $7!!

Tommy's Joynt is another late night favorite of mine. Dont miss out on the bargain meal...sure the interior is a bit tacky, somewhat rundown, food can look sloppy, but that's what makes Tommy's special. Order the Turkey, Roastbeef, or Corned Beef and Cabbage. I've never tried there sandwiches but if there other food is this good, dont be afraid to give it a try.

Tommys Joynt reminded me of home. In central Texas, a lot of BBQ places have a similar layout: no real menu, cafeteria style line you walk down and just ask for what you want. I also love places like this because you can get turkey and stuffing year around.

I ordered the turkey and stuffing. The mashed potatoes were really good, the stuffing was delicious and you get a hearty roll with it. The food was all tasty. Nothing out of this world, but lots to choose from – there will definitely be something there to satisfy anyone.

The atmosphere here is great: lots of stuff on the walls, dark wood and a balcony area to get a view of the whole place. Tommys is also open late. I went after a show at the Fillmore when most other stuff in the area was closed. Tommys is definitely a unique place to which I wouldnt hesitate to return.
